Handover: Ostlebrook API pagination (for the eng sync)

Hey — passing the pagination work over before I rotate off. The public REST API now returns cursor tokens instead of page numbers; old clients still get a deprecation header until the next major release. Watch out: the token encoder and decoder live in different repos, so version bumps have to land together or everything 500s. Dashboards are already wired up, nothing is on fire. The staging environment currently runs with these values.

deployment values, hadup-yajog:
[holion]
team = silwyn
access_code = ac_eb6e99
host = holion.novacio.internal
port = 5672
owner = kasok.sorion
peer = sorvan.kelvinet.local

Handover note — EventForge schema registry

Taking over from Priya. EventForge validates and versions event schemas for all Vantrell services. Compatibility mode is transitive-backward; changing it breaks three downstream consumers, so don't. Nightly snapshot job runs at 02:10 and occasionally stalls — restart the worker, nothing else needed. Schema pruning is disabled on purpose. The registry's active configuration values follow below.

config for bahop-baduf:
[kasion]
team = lamath
access_code = ac_d807e5
host = kasion.paliqcloud.corp
port = 4000
owner = julix.tamvan
peer = frair.qorvelsoft.local

Subject: Survey kit crate going out

Hi dispatch,

The crate with the Ridgemoor survey instruments is packed and sitting by bay two — levels, tripods, the lot. It needs to reach the Calder Flats site office before noon tomorrow, and the gear is fragile, so flag it for careful loading. Here's the hand-over instruction for the courier:

drop instructions, yagug-badug: the jorix casok courier leaves the eliath ledger at gate 3779 under passcode 753269

# Build Provenance: Incremental Rebuilds on Mosswire

Quick primer: Mosswire only rebuilds pages whose content hash changed, so "why didn't my page update?" usually means the source hash matched. Every incremental run writes a provenance record — which inputs, which template version, which cache entries it reused. If output looks stale, don't nuke the cache first; check the provenance log. Each record is keyed by the token that appears below.

build token for fafof-tageg: htk21_f30a3062ec5a0972b3bbf